Subject: [PATCH mptcp 0/2] mptcp: a couple of fix - almost
Date: Fri, 20 Aug 2021 19:44:11 +0200	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<cover.1629481305.git.pabeni@redhat.com> (raw)

This are couple of changes poped-up while investigating
issues/219. They does not address the mentioned issue,
but the first one should fix an actual bug, the other
is more a cleanup, so the target tree is undefined ;)

Paolo Abeni (2):
  mptcp: fix possible divide by zero
  mptcp: make the locking tx schema more readable

 net/mptcp/protocol.c | 73 +++++++++++++++++++++-----------------------
 1 file changed, 35 insertions(+), 38 deletions(-)
